... Read moreAs someone who's tried countless apps, I can genuinely say these four stand out in making my daily routine better and more organized in 2026. Couple360 is a gem if you're in a long-distance relationship like me. Having the ability to see your partner's status, check the countdown to anniversaries, and share cute stories through widgets right on the lock screen brings a comforting and joyful connection every day. It’s more than just an app; it serves as a small but meaningful reminder that you and your partner are linked, no matter the miles. On the financial side, Rocket Money has completely changed how I manage my budget. It meticulously tracks every transaction and alerts me to subscriptions I’d forgotten about, which is a lifesaver. The feature that lets you cancel these unwanted subscriptions straight through the app saved me both money and hassle. This helped me develop a healthier awareness of my spending habits—something I'd struggled with before. Then there’s CARROT Weather, which refreshes a typically mundane routine with humor and sass. Its AI personality channels attitude while delivering accurate and detailed weather reports, making me look forward to checking the forecast every day. It’s like getting weather updates from a witty friend rather than a bland report. Last but not least, Splitwise has eradicated awkward moments when splitting bills with friends. Whether it’s a dinner or a road trip, the app tracks who owes what accurately and painlessly. It relieves tension, stops those uncomfortable “I’ll get you next time” exchanges, and lets us focus on the fun instead. Together, these apps aren’t just tools but small daily joys that enhance different aspects of life—from love and money to fun and friendship. If you want to bring more organization, laughter, and ease to your 2026, I highly recommend giving these a try. Which one will you down load first to brighten your year?
